International air freight transshipment requires attention to connection efficiency, compliance risks, and cost control. Selecting a transit port should consider the hub capacity of the air route, customs clearance convenience, and supporting service capabilities. Key points include ensuring coordinated space allocation, consistent documentation, and secure packaging. Choose core hubs and free trade ports, matching cargo type with transit port services to achieve the best balance between time efficiency and cost. Proper planning and execution are crucial for optimizing the international air freight process.

When air freight capacity overloads, solutions include securing alternative bookings and distribution. For delays, upgrading to higher-priority classes can expedite delivery, albeit at increased cost. Proactive planning, backup networks, and data-driven early warnings are crucial for mitigating these issues. These preventative measures help avoid disruptions and associated expenses during peak seasons or unexpected surges in demand.
